The capital city's LED advertising ecosystem has evolved dramatically over the past five years, driven by substantial infrastructure investment and rapid urbanization. Riyadh now features over 200 premium digital LED locations across strategic commercial districts, with screen sizes ranging from standard 3x6 meter formats to spectacular building-wrapping installations exceeding 500 square meters. The effectiveness of these digital displays stems from their concentration in areas experiencing daily traffic volumes exceeding 500,000 vehicles, particularly along major arterials connecting residential zones with business districts and shopping destinations.
The technical specifications of Riyadh's LED inventory significantly impact campaign effectiveness. Modern installations feature pixel pitches between 6mm and 10mm, ensuring sharp visibility from distances up to 200 meters, which proves essential given the city's wide roadways and generous urban planning. Brightness levels typically range from 5,000 to 8,000 nits, maintaining visibility even during intense midday sun exposure that characterizes the region's climate. These technical considerations directly influence billboard advertising effectiveness, making Riyadh's digital infrastructure particularly suitable for automotive brands, luxury retailers, real estate developers, and financial services targeting the capital's affluent demographic.
Media buyers planning campaigns should note that Riyadh LED effectiveness varies significantly by location and time slot. Prime positions along King Fahd Road command premium rates due to their exposure to both business and residential traffic, while secondary locations in emerging districts like Diplomatic Quarter and King Abdullah Financial District offer cost-effective alternatives with strong audience quality. Demographic Reach and Audience Composition
Riyadh's population of 7.6 million represents Saudi Arabia's most economically powerful demographic, with median household incomes 35% higher than the national average. This concentration of purchasing power makes LED advertising in the capital particularly effective for premium brand positioning. The audience composition skews younger than many global capitals, with 62% of residents under age 35, creating ideal conditions for brands targeting digitally-savvy consumers with strong brand awareness and consideration behaviors.
The daily movement patterns of Riyadh residents directly impact LED screen effectiveness. Morning rush hours between 7:00 AM and 9:00 AM capture commuters traveling to business districts, while evening periods from 5:00 PM to 8:00 PM see extended exposure times due to slower traffic conditions and longer daylight hours for much of the year. Weekend patterns differ substantially, with Thursday and Friday evenings generating peak traffic to entertainment and retail destinations, making these premium time slots for consumer-focused campaigns.
Cultural considerations significantly influence Riyadh marketing strategies. Campaigns must align with local values and regulatory requirements, particularly regarding imagery, messaging, and promotional timing around religious observances. Successful advertisers adapt creative content specifically for the Saudi market rather than simply translating international campaigns. Real estate developers have found particular success with LED campaigns showcasing development progress and lifestyle aspirations, while automotive brands leverage digital screens for new model launches timed to coincide with salary payment cycles and seasonal shopping periods.
Technical Effectiveness Metrics and Campaign Performance
Measuring Riyadh LED effectiveness requires understanding the specific metrics that correlate with campaign success in this market. Reach figures for premium locations typically range from 400,000 to 800,000 daily impressions, with frequency building throughout campaign durations due to regular commuter patterns. The capital's relatively contained geography and predictable traffic flows create higher frequency rates compared to more sprawling urban markets, with average frequency reaching 4.2 exposures per week for campaigns maintaining presence across multiple strategic locations.
Dwell time represents another critical effectiveness metric for media buying decisions in Riyadh. The capital's wide, well-maintained roads create viewing conditions that differ from dense urban environments like Hong Kong or New York. Average dwell times at major intersections range from 45 to 90 seconds during peak periods, providing sufficient exposure for complex messages and detailed product information. This extended viewing opportunity makes Riyadh particularly effective for campaigns requiring message comprehension rather than simple brand awareness.
Recent campaign performance data reveals category-specific effectiveness patterns. Luxury automotive brands report showroom visit increases of 28-35% during LED campaign periods, while real estate developers track inquiry volume spikes of 40-52% when maintaining presence across three or more premium locations. Financial services companies have documented brand consideration increases of 22% following sustained LED campaigns, particularly when combined with digital media buying strategies that retarget the same demographic across multiple touchpoints.

Strategic Placement and Creative Optimization
The effectiveness of LED advertising in Saudi Arabia's capital depends heavily on strategic placement decisions aligned with campaign goals. King Fahd Road's northern section delivers high-net-worth audience exposure ideal for luxury positioning, while Olaya Street provides concentrated reach among business decision-makers and young professionals. The rapidly developing King Abdullah Financial District presents opportunities for B2B campaigns targeting corporate executives and financial services professionals in a concentrated geographic area.
Creative optimization specifically for LED formats significantly enhances campaign effectiveness. Research conducted across Riyadh's premium locations shows that simple, bold designs with minimal text elements achieve 34% higher recall than complex compositions. Color contrast becomes particularly important given the bright ambient light conditions, with campaigns using high-contrast palettes (particularly black, white, and vibrant accent colors) outperforming subtle gradients and pastels. Animation and motion graphics increase engagement, but the most effective creative strategies limit movement to single focal elements rather than complex transitions that may distract from core messages.
Successful campaigns in Riyadh frequently employ sequential messaging strategies across multiple LED locations, creating narrative journeys that build intrigue and drive action. Automotive launches have effectively used countdown campaigns across primary corridors, while real estate developers create geographic storytelling that guides potential buyers from distant locations toward development sites. These sophisticated approaches leverage the concentration of LED inventory to create cohesive brand experiences across the urban landscape.

Current market analysis reveals several categories increasing their LED investment in the capital. Real estate and property development now represents approximately 28% of LED advertising spend, followed by automotive (22%), financial services (15%), and retail (14%). Technology brands and telecommunications companies are expanding their presence significantly, recognizing the effectiveness of large-format digital displays for communicating complex product benefits and service offerings to the capital's tech-adoption demographic.
Pricing dynamics in Riyadh's LED market reflect supply-demand balance across different zones and seasons. Prime locations command rates ranging from $8,000 to $15,000 per screen per month, while secondary positions offer accessible entry points from $3,500 to $6,000 monthly. Campaign minimum durations typically span 4-12 weeks, with longer commitments yielding preferential rates. Seasonal fluctuations see premium increases during key commercial periods including Ramadan preparation phases, back-to-school periods, and year-end shopping seasons.

Regulatory Environment and Approval Processes
Understanding the regulatory framework governing LED advertising proves essential for campaign effectiveness in Riyadh. The Riyadh Municipality's advertising regulations specify technical requirements, content restrictions, and approval processes that differ from many international markets. Campaign approval timelines typically require 7-10 business days, with content reviews assessing cultural appropriateness, messaging clarity, and visual standards. Working with experienced media buying partners familiar with local requirements significantly accelerates approval processes and prevents costly revisions.
Content regulations prohibit certain imagery and messaging approaches common in Western markets, requiring careful creative adaptation for Riyadh campaigns. Successful advertisers develop Saudi-specific creative assets rather than attempting to modify international campaigns at the last minute. This localization extends beyond translation to encompass visual storytelling, talent selection, and messaging frameworks that resonate with local cultural values and aspirations.
The regulatory environment continues evolving as Saudi Arabia's entertainment and tourism sectors expand under Vision 2030. Recent regulatory updates have created new opportunities for categories previously restricted, while maintaining cultural guardrails that ensure advertising aligns with national values. Measuring Return on Investment and Campaign Optimization
Quantifying Riyadh LED effectiveness requires establishing clear KPIs aligned with campaign objectives before launch. Brand awareness campaigns typically track aided and unaided recall through post-campaign surveys, while direct response initiatives monitor website traffic, store visits, or inquiry volume during and after campaign periods. Advanced measurement approaches now incorporate mobile location data to track foot traffic patterns among audiences exposed to LED placements, providing concrete evidence of campaign influence on consumer behavior.
The capital's concentrated business community and relatively tight social networks create amplification effects that extend LED campaign reach beyond direct exposure. Word-of-mouth and social sharing behaviors among Riyadh's digitally connected population multiply campaign impressions, particularly for creative executions that generate conversation or social media documentation. Brands have successfully encouraged user-generated content by incorporating interactive elements or social media callouts in LED creative, extending campaign life and effectiveness beyond paid exposure periods.
Optimization opportunities exist throughout campaign durations in Riyadh's LED market. Many premium locations offer programmatic capabilities enabling daypart optimization, where creative variations target different audiences during morning commutes versus evening leisure travel. A/B testing different creative approaches across similar locations provides performance data that informs real-time adjustments, maximizing effectiveness while campaigns remain active.
